India urges citizens in Israel to seek safety amid conflict

Embassy issues advisory following fatal missile attack near Lebanon border

In a crucial advisory issued this week, India’s embassy in Israel has called upon its nationals, especially those in areas close to the Israeli-Lebanese border, to relocate to safer regions. This safety alert comes in the wake of a missile strike that tragically claimed the life of an Indian citizen and injured others. The embassy, through its X account, has made helpline numbers available, providing essential guidance and support to Indian nationals during this period of heightened tension.

The unfortunate incident occurred near the border with Lebanon, impacting Indian workers in an orchard in the Israeli village of Margaliot. Reports indicate that the attack not only resulted in fatalities but also left several individuals wounded, including two Indian citizens. The deceased, a 31-year-old man from Kerala, had recently moved to Israel for employment purposes, exemplifying the aspirations of many Indians seeking opportunities abroad.

In recent times, thousands of Indian workers have been recruited to fill positions in Israel, many of which were previously held by Palestinians. This shift in workforce dynamics underscores the complex socio-political landscapes that migrant workers navigate, seeking better livelihoods yet facing unforeseen risks.

The embassy’s proactive communication aims to ensure the well-being of Indian nationals amidst ongoing conflicts. Coordination with Israeli authorities is underway to safeguard Indian citizens, reflecting the embassy’s commitment to their safety.

This incident also casts light on the broader implications of the ongoing war in Gaza, affecting not just regional stability but also the lives of international workers caught in the crossfire. The attack, attributed to Hezbollah by Israel’s embassy in New Delhi, highlights the volatile situation along Israel’s borders, necessitating heightened vigilance and protective measures for all residents, including the international community.
